VJ0805D560MLPAP is a Ceramic Capacitors manufactured by Vishay Vitramon. CAP CER 56PF 250V C0G/NP0 0805. Key specifications: mounting type Surface Mount, MLCC, operating temperature -55°C ~ 125°C, voltage - rated 250V, package / case 0805 (2012 Metric).
